Cheapest Available Garden Alameda Studio Apartments

Currently the lowest priced Studio apartment unit Garden Alameda of San Jose, CA is the Studio, 1 bath Model starting from $1,250 at Pensione Esperanza. The average price for all Studio apartments in Garden Alameda is currently $2,618. Here is today’s list of the cheapest available Studio options in the area:

Frequently Asked Questions about Studio Garden Alameda Apartments

What is the Cheapest apartment in Garden Alameda with Studio?

Currently the most affordable Studio in Garden Alameda is at Pensione Esperanza listed at $1,250.

How much is the average rent for a Studio Garden Alameda Apartment?

The average rent for a Studio Apartment in Garden Alameda is $2,618.

What is the largest available Studio Garden Alameda Apartment for rent?

Today's apartment with the most square footage in Garden Alameda is a 751 square feet unit starting from $2,779 at The Pierce.

What is the average size for Garden Alameda Studio Apartments for rent?

The average size for a Studio rental in Garden Alameda is currently 420 sq ft.
